"Popular with convention-goers who love the huge meeting spaces, and with families who appreciate its casual Southwestern architecture." Full review
Upper-middle-range
"Coronado Springs, a 1,961-room resort near Animal Kingdom, caters to visiting conventioneers (quiet pools, business center, Wi-Fi) and vacationing families (Mayan-temple pool and waterslide)." Full review
"Themes of the American southwest and Mexico are apparent throughout the resort’s three distinctive villages of Casitas, Ranchos, and Cabanas."
"Moderately priced resort, which pays homage to the cultures of Mexico and the American Southwest."
"A Mexican/Southwestern ambience is pulled off well with Old Spanish décor, authentic Mexican dining and Spanish guitar echoing throughout."
8.0
"Classified as a moderate hotel by Disney standards, it has many deluxe amenities, plus all the theme park perks afforded to on-site guests." Full review
"Built to attract convention crowds with a vibe to match, it nonetheless has fans for its subdued tone." Full review
"A low-key tone that sets this resort apart from other Disney hotels." Full review

"An artistic Bohemian-inspired ambience... accented with dramatic flowing curtains, trendy mismatched furnishings, and an eclectic collection of avant-garde artwork." Full review
"This waterfront charmer with just 115 rooms—practically a B&B by Orlando's bloated standards—is a successful evocation of the Old Florida vibe."
"Formerly the Celebration Hotel." Full review
"Celebration’s only hotel is a predictably upmarket and classy place, with elegant rooms overlooking the town’s picturesque lake. $199."
"Like everything in the Disney-created town of Celebration, this boutique hotel in the middle of the charming village borrows from the best of the 19th, 20th, and 21st centuries." Full review
"An elegant plantation setting complete with Southern hospitality captures the simplicity and serenity of early 1900s Florida."
"The Bohemian Celebration is ideal for intimate, kid-free vacations thanks to its mere 115 guest rooms and suites." Full review
Top choice
"For something beyond the impersonality of a large resort and the chaos of bars, nightly entertainment and programmed children’s activities, stay at Celebration Hotel." Full review
